49/**
50 * vbe_simple_read_fw_bootflow() - Read a bootflow for firmware
51 *
52 * Locates and loads the firmware image (FIT) needed for the next phase. The FIT
53 * should ideally use external data, to reduce the amount of it that needs to be
54 * read.
55 *
56 * @bdev: bootdev device containing the firmwre
57 * @blow: Place to put the created bootflow, on success
58 * @return 0 if OK, -ve on error
59 */
60int vbe_simple_read_bootflow_fw(struct udevice *dev, struct bootflow *bflow);
